My second day in Naples I caught the bus down to the port and took the boat to the Island of Capri. The boat was quite nice, everyone had comfy, cushioned seats inside, and the ride only lasted a little under an hour.
Once we arrived at the Capri port, I got off and found a station selling tickets for an island tour. After purchasing my ticket I went with about 10 other people into a boat and away we went. The tour lasted approximately 2 hours and went around the entire Capri coast. At one point we were able to transfer into tiny little rowboats and glide inside the "Blue Grotto" so called for the beautiful colors of the waters inside the cavern.
After the tour I bought a tram ticket and took the tram up to the inside of the island. Inside Capri were bustling little streets filled with restaurants, shops and many tourists. I spent the next couple of hours wandering up and down the streets and found a beautiful garden with a fantastic view of the other side of Capri. Unfortunately I had already purchased my ticket for my boat ride back to the main
land of Naples which had a set time to meet back at the boat. I wish I could have stayed longer because there were many hiking trails and beautiful walking paths which looked very inviting. Overall, Capri was truly beautiful and reminded quite a bit of the Catalina Island with its beaches, businesses and tourism outlook.
